Hi Slim,

I'm sticking my neck out here as I've not used this argument but it looks to
me like it means that the commandbar will be deleted when Excel closes.

However a little playing around means it looks like the bars are only
deleted after the application closes, not just a workbook.



"Slim Slender" wrote in message
...
Thanks, I'll test your code. One more thing: What is the significance
of the bit that says Temporary:= True? Should I have that in my code
somewhere?
